# Service Accounts: String Extraction

The `extract-i18n` script pulls translatable strings from all Bramblewick repos and pushes them to the Glossa service. It runs under the `i18n-extractor` service account. Do not run it under your personal account; Glossa rate-limits individual users aggressively. The account has write access to the staging catalog only. Set the token in your shell before invoking the script. The current staging token is below.

API key for kahap-kafog: zpat15_6qzxZ7YR8aDwjmp

Subject: DR drill next week — Splitlane assignments

Hey plugin authors,

Next Tuesday we're running a disaster-recovery drill on Splitlane, our A/B assignment service. Your plugins may briefly get stale experiment buckets — totally expected. If you need to rehydrate your sandbox keystore afterward, the recovery material you'll want is right below.

unlock words, bawef-kahap: sorax-sorir-quenys-aldok

The review covers three quarters of erosion in the Quillar product family, traced primarily to component costs from the Estermoor facility and unapproved channel discounts. Corrective actions—renegotiated supply terms and a tightened discount matrix—are documented in the review file. Director Imes has agreed to report progress at each board session. The confidential note below records the plans guiding this work.

internal memo for yahip-yajeg: The renewal with Ulawynix Group closes at $5 million a year, 20 percent below the last contract. Project Quenael slips by a full year because of the tooling delay.

CI note for sync: incremental rebuilds on the Quillpress docs site are occasionally rebuilding the full tree. Cause appears to be the content hasher treating timezone-shifted timestamps as changes, so nightly runs after the Marlowe cluster's clock sync touch everything. Workaround: pin the hasher to content digests only. Fix is in review; affected runs can be identified by the trace below.

session token of kagup-hahaf = htk3_2b8

# Log sampling for the Wrennet notification service
# This service emits roughly 40k log lines per minute at peak, so we
# sample INFO at 5% and keep WARN/ERROR at 100%. If support needs full
# traces for an incident, flip sample_rate to 1.0 for no more than one
# hour — the sink fills quickly. Sampled logs are written to the store below.

replica DSN, yadup-hahig: mongodb://gilys_svc:Mx@db-5f8f.norvasoft.internal:5432/eliion